Our professional registration requires us to keep information about our clients and the work that we do.
We cannot offer you services unless you allow us to keep data about you and our work together. We will only use your personal information to provide the services you have requested from LINKAT Psychology LLP.
We have what is known as a legitimate interest for keeping data. Our company is registered with the Information Commissioners Office (ICO) to do so. We follow the rules set down by our professional regulator (the Health and Care Professions Council; HCPC), and the British Psychological Society (BPS).
We will only store your personal information for as long as it is required. Basic contact information that may be held on mobile phones for the purpose of therapy is deleted within 6 months of the end of therapy.
The sensitive personal data defined above is stored for a period of 7 years after the end of therapy. After this time, this data is deleted at the end of each calendar year.

Personal information is minimised in phone and email communication. Email applications use private (SSL) settings, which encrypts email traffic so that it cannot be read at any point between our computing devices and my mail server. We will never use open or unsecure Wi-Fi networks to send any personal data.
Personal information is also stored on our private work computer hard drives which are password protected. Individual electronic files and documents that contain personal information are always password protected. Malware and antivirus protection are installed on all computing devices. Mobile devices are protected with a passcode/fingerprint scanner, mobile security and antivirus software.
Therapy records are retained for a period of 7 years in accordance with the guidelines and requirements for record keeping by The British Psychological Society (BPS; 2000)1and The Health and Care Professions Council (HCPC; 2017)2. Therefore, we reserve the right to refuse a request to delete a client’s personal information from their therapy records, where to do so would be in contradiction of the above guidelines.
